The Evolution of Natural Imagery in Digital Media
The journey from detailed, textured landscapes to streamlined vector art reflects significant changes in technology and design philosophy. In the early days of web design, bandwidth limitations necessitated simple graphics. As technology advanced, there was a brief period where heavy, realistic textures dominated. However, the rise of flat design principles in the 2010s marked a return to simplicity, focusing on usability and clear visual hierarchy. Today, the Jungle flat color vector illustration represents the maturity of this trend. It combines the simplicity of flat design with the narrative depth of environmental storytelling.
This evolution is not merely stylistic but functional. Vector graphics, by definition, are resolution-independent. This means they can be scaled infinitely without losing quality, making them ideal for responsive design. A single file can look crisp on a smartwatch screen and equally stunning on a large desktop monitor. For businesses and entrepreneurs, this versatility translates into cost efficiency. Instead of creating multiple assets for different devices, a single vector source file can be adapted universally. Key Components of an Effective Jungle Scene
Creating a compelling panoramic scene of wild woods requires careful attention to composition and color theory. The success of a Jungle Flat Color Vector Illustration lies in its ability to suggest depth and complexity through simplified shapes. Here are the critical elements that define high-quality assets in this category:
- Layered Greenery: Effective jungle scenes use varying shades of green to create depth. Foreground elements, such as flourish on bushes and grass, are typically darker and more detailed, while background foliage is lighter and simpler. This technique guides the viewer’s eye through the image.
- Exotic Wildlife Integration: The presence of animals adds life and narrative potential. Whether it is a hidden toucan, a playful monkey, or a majestic tiger, exotic wildlife serves as focal points that engage the audience. In flat design, these creatures are stylized to match the geometric simplicity of the environment.
- Balanced Composition: A panoramic view must feel expansive yet contained. Designers often use framing techniques, such as overhanging branches or foreground leaves, to create a sense of looking into a private, untouched world. This invites curiosity and exploration.
- Harmonious Color Palette: While green dominates, successful illustrations incorporate accent colors from flowers, fruits, or animal features. These pops of color prevent monotony and enhance visual interest without overwhelming the serene atmosphere.

Technical Versatility and File Formats
One of the most significant advantages of purchasing professional vector illustrations is the range of file formats provided. A comprehensive ZIP file typically contains EPS, JPG, PNG, SVG, and AI formats. Each format serves a distinct purpose in the modern design workflow:
- AI (Adobe Illustrator): This is the native source file, allowing full editability. Designers can modify colors, rearrange elements, or add new details to customize the illustration to their specific needs.
- EPS (Encapsulated PostScript): A universal vector format compatible with various design software. It is ideal for print production, ensuring high-quality output for brochures, posters, and packaging.
- S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ics): Perfect for web development. SVGs are code-based, meaning they load quickly and can be manipulated via CSS or JavaScript. This makes them ideal for interactive websites and animations.
- PNG (Portable Network Graphics): Offers transparency support, making it easy to overlay the jungle scene onto other backgrounds or interfaces without unsightly white boxes.
- JPG (Joint Photographic Experts Group): Suitable for quick previews, social media posts, or situations where vector editing is not required. It provides a compact file size for easy sharing.
